Jaakko Eskola appointed Wärtsilä president and CEO

Wärtsilä's board of directors appointed Jaakko Eskola as the new president and CEO of Wärtsilä Corp. effective 1 November 2015. 

Eskola will succeed Björn Rosengren, who will become the CEO of Sandvik, a global engineering group based in Sweden. 

Currently, Eskola is president of Wärtsilä Marine Solutions, senior executive vice president and deputy to the CEO.

Eskola, 57, joined Wärtsilä in 1998 with a background in international project and corporate finance. He has since worked as managing director of Wärtsilä Development and Financial Services, vice president for sales and marketing in the power plants business and since 2006 as the head of the Marine Solutions business. He is currently based in Shanghai, China.

"Jaakko Eskola has an outstanding track record from his 17-year long career in Wärtsilä. The board is confident that his global experience, deep understanding of the market dynamics, open management style and commitment to the Wärtsilä culture will lead us to continued success," said Mikael Lilius, chairman of Wärtsilä's board of directors.

Wärtsilä has started a process to appoint a successor for Eskola to head the Marine Solutions business.
